Course Summary

Intro

The Professional Social Work Practice MSc enables practitioners to bring together 180 academic credits they have accrued from continuing professional development (CPD) modules and for these to be formally recognised as having met the threshold of a masters degree.

While it is expected that the majority of credits will have been gained from modules attended at the University of Brighton, it is also recognised that some applicants may have undertaken credit bearing work elsewhere. In view of this, up to 90 academic credits may be transferred in from work completed at other institutions, providing it meets with the University of Brighton’s assessment and examinations regulations and the necessary course specifications.

As a CPD award, the Professional Social Work Practice MSc is not accredited by Social Work England or other professional, statutory or regulatory body. However, anyone wishing to apply must still hold current registration with Social Work England.

Careers

This MSc will advance you to the highest levels of the PCF and of social work practice. You will be more likely to secure a position as a strategic social work educator, a principal social worker or a strategic social work manager, depending on your chosen specialism.

Modules

The only module of the MSc, Research in Advanced Social Work Practice: The Dissertation, is a substantial assessment of Level 7 study. It develops your ability to carry out research independently, to evaluate research and its implications for practice, and to commission and manage the research of other social workers.

Entry requirements

Applicants should normally have: a first degree, or accredited prior learning (APL); a recognised social work qualification; registration with Social Work England as a social worker; a minimum of 15 hours per week dedicated to professional social work practice in a leadership role; the agreement of an employer to facilitate relevant experience and supervision.
